No injuries in 10th floor balcony fire at Crescent Town building

Fire and police responded to a balcony fire at a building in Crescent Town earlier today. Photo by Alan Shackleton.

No injuries have been reported in a two-alarm fire at an apartment building in Crescent Town early this afternoon.

Toronto Fire Services were called to 7 Crescent Place, in the Victoria Park Avenue and Crescent Road area, at approximately 1:30 p.m. on Thursday, May 7, for a reported fire on a 10th floor balcony.

No occupants were in the apartment unit during the fire, said Toronto Fire Media.

Numerous fire vehicles responded to the two-alarm fire, and police have Crescent Road closed westbound at Victoria Park.

Crews and emergency services remain at the scene to minimize damage and ventilate the building, and residents have advised residents to shelter in place.

Cause of the fire is under investigation.
